Cold wave stalls fuel relief in Minnesota

Minnesota energy officials reported no major changes in the fuel situation as a new cold spell hit the state. Gas suppliers asked interruptible customers to switch to fuel oil. many districts moved to four day weeks while fuel supplies stay tight and thermostats are lowered.

Congress rushes natural gas bill to aid cold regions

President Carter seeks emergency legislation to divert gas to cold states and permit emergency sales at unregulated prices by intrastate pipelines. bill aimed for early House passage though officials caution it will not end shortages or fix weather or unemployment. Carter urges thermostat cuts to 65 by day and lower at night.

Board okays pact with secretaries

The Austin School Board approved a new contract with the district secretaries union after six months of negotiations and a ten day strike. The deal includes a 26 cent per hour raise in year one and 20 cents in year two, with changes to the grievance procedure and a future talk on re classification.

Explosions injure 17 at Exxon San Francisco tanker Baytown

A string of blasts aboard the 800 foot Exxon San Francisco while loading gasoline at the Baytown refinery left at least 17 hurt and four missing. The tug Nathan B sank after tipping over, and a Liberian tanker CVS Brilliance had one missing crewman.

Mondale Pope discuss Carter arms proposals in Rome

Vice President Mondale met Pope Paul VI in the Vatican private library, the pope praising President Carter’s pledge to curb nuclear weapons as an immense service to the world. Mondale called the discussion reassuring and stressed freedom, justice, compassion, and peace as essential goals.

Moyers Seen as Leading CIA Director Nominee

President Carter faces the CIA nomination question with Bill Moyers as a prime candidate. Moyers, 42, a former Lyndon Johnson aide and CBS News chief reporter, is abroad in Cuba amid reports of a possible interview with Fidel Castro.

Authorities crack down in Madrid amid crisis toll

Spain bans public demonstrations and suspends civil rights as police round up foreign extremists in a Franco antiterrorism move. Premier Suarez invokes emergency law to extend detention and enable warrantless searches after seven killed in Madrid this week and large-scale strikes.

Southland School Board cuts budgets and jobs in 1977 plan

Southland School Board reduced the 1977-78 district budget by 120000, eliminating five teaching positions and the assistant high school principal post. The plan prioritizes cuts in transportation food service and instruction, with staff reductions due to shrinking enrollment and program reductions including two elementary roles and ART positions. The board also adds a SLEP teacher and a Title I teacher and discusses Rose Creek space issues with the SEA.

Laetrile import plea denied by U S District Judge

In St Paul Minnesota 71 year old Steve Gadler a Minnesota Pollution Control Agency board member had his request to import Laetrile into the United States denied by U S District Judge Donald Alsop. The ruling blocks legal entry of the drug.
